What is Estate Planning?

Definition of Estate Planning

Estate planning refers to the process of creating a comprehensive plan to manage and distribute your assets after your death. It involves making important decisions about who will inherit your property, managing taxes, and ensuring that your wishes are carried out. Estate planning is not just for the wealthy; it is important for anyone who wants to have control over their assets and provide for their loved ones in the future.

Importance of Estate Planning

Estate planning is crucial for several reasons. First and foremost, it allows you to have control over the distribution of your assets. Without a proper estate plan, your property may be distributed according to state laws, which may not align with your wishes. Second, estate planning can help minimize conflicts and disputes among family members after your passing. By clearly outlining your intentions in a legally binding document, you can help prevent disagreements and ensure that your loved ones are taken care of. Lastly, estate planning can also help minimize taxes and other costs associated with the transfer of assets.

Common Estate Planning Documents

Last Will and Testament

A last will and testament is a legal document that outlines how you want your assets to be distributed after your death. It allows you to name beneficiaries, specify any special instructions, and designate guardians for minor children if applicable.

Living Will

A living will, also known as an advance healthcare directive, outlines your preferences for medical treatment in the event that you are unable to make decisions for yourself. It can provide guidance to healthcare providers and loved ones regarding life-sustaining treatments, organ donation, and other medical decisions.

Revocable and Irrevocable Trusts

Trusts are legal arrangements that allow you to pass assets to beneficiaries while retaining control over how those assets are managed and distributed. A revocable trust can be altered or revoked during your lifetime, while an irrevocable trust is permanent and cannot be changed. Trusts can provide asset protection, tax benefits, and privacy.

Healthcare Power of Attorney

A healthcare power of attorney designates someone to make medical decisions on your behalf if you are incapacitated or unable to make decisions. This person, often referred to as a healthcare proxy, ensures that your medical wishes are honored and can communicate with healthcare providers on your behalf.

Financial Power of Attorney

A financial power of attorney appoints someone to handle your financial affairs if you are unable to do so yourself. This person, known as an attorney-in-fact or agent, can manage your finances, pay bills, and make financial decisions on your behalf.

Guardianship Designations

If you have minor children, it is important to designate guardians who will care for them in the event of your death or incapacity. An estate planning lawyer can help you legally designate guardians and ensure that your children are protected and cared for.

What is Estate Administration?

Estate administration refers to the legal process through which a deceased person’s assets are managed and distributed. These assets can include property, bank accounts, investments, and personal belongings. The main objective of estate administration is to ensure that the deceased person’s wishes, as expressed in their will, are followed, and that their assets are distributed to the intended beneficiaries.

The Importance of Estate Administration

Proper estate administration is essential for several reasons. Firstly, it ensures that the deceased person’s assets are distributed as per their wishes. This provides peace of mind and ensures that their loved ones are taken care of. Additionally, estate administration helps to minimize disputes among family members and prevents conflicts over the distribution of assets. It also provides transparency and accountability in handling the deceased person’s finances and ensures that outstanding debts and taxes are paid off.

Click Here to Learn More

The Role of the Estate Administrator

The estate administrator, also known as the executor or personal representative, plays a vital role in the estate administration process. They are responsible for managing the deceased person’s affairs, including gathering important documents, notifying beneficiaries and creditors, and inventorying assets and debts. The estate administrator also plays a crucial role in distributing assets to beneficiaries and settling any outstanding debts or taxes. It is essential to choose a trustworthy and capable estate administrator to ensure a smooth and efficient administration process.

The Process of Estate Administration

Estate administration typically involves several steps that need to be followed carefully. These steps include gathering important documents such as the deceased person’s will, death certificate, and insurance policies. The estate administrator is then responsible for notifying beneficiaries and creditors of the deceased person’s passing. This step is crucial as it allows creditors to make any claims against the estate and ensures that all beneficiaries are aware of their entitlements.

Once the necessary notifications have been made, the estate administrator is tasked with inventorying the deceased person’s assets and debts. This involves compiling a comprehensive list of all assets, such as properties, investments, and personal belongings, as well as any outstanding debts or liabilities. The estate administrator may need to work closely with professionals such as appraisers or accountants to establish the value of the estate accurately.

After the assets and debts have been determined, the estate administrator can proceed with distributing the assets to the beneficiaries. Payments for outstanding debts, taxes, and administrative expenses are prioritized before the remaining assets are distributed. It is important for the estate administrator to carefully follow the deceased person’s wishes as outlined in the will to ensure a fair and just distribution of assets.

Understanding Wills and Probate

Wills play a significant role in the estate administration process. Let’s explore their importance, the probate process, challenges to the validity of a will, and what happens if a person dies without a will.

The Role of Wills in Estate Administration

A will is a legal document that allows a person to express their wishes regarding the distribution of their assets after their death. It provides instructions on how the estate should be managed and distributed, including the appointment of an executor or estate administrator. A valid will is crucial for ensuring that the deceased person’s wishes are followed and that their assets are distributed as per their intentions.

Probate Process in Utah

The probate process is the legal process through which a deceased person’s will is validated and their estate is administered. In Utah, the probate process involves filing various documents with the appropriate court, paying off debts and taxes, and distributing the assets to the beneficiaries. While the probate process can sometimes be time-consuming and complex, it is a necessary step to ensure the proper administration of an estate.

Challenges to the Validity of a Will

Sometimes, the validity of a will may be challenged, leading to potential disputes among family members or beneficiaries. Common challenges to the validity of a will include allegations of undue influence, fraud, or lack of mental capacity on the part of the deceased person when the will was created. In such cases, it may be necessary to involve attorneys and the court to resolve the dispute and ensure a fair and just distribution of assets.

Intestate Succession if No Will is Present

If a person dies without a valid will, they are said to have died intestate. In such cases, the distribution of their assets will be governed by the intestacy laws of the state in which they resided. Intestate succession laws provide a predetermined order of inheritance, typically starting with the surviving spouse and children. If no eligible heirs are found, the state may ultimately claim the deceased person’s assets.

Understanding Estate Planning Documents

Last Will and Testament

A Last Will and Testament, often referred to simply as a will, is a legal document that outlines the distribution of your assets and the appointment of guardians for any minor children. It allows you to specify who will inherit your property and who will be responsible for carrying out your final wishes. A will becomes effective upon your death and goes through the probate process.

Living Trust

A living trust, also known as a revocable trust, is a legal arrangement that allows you to transfer your assets to a trust during your lifetime. You can serve as the trustee and maintain control over your assets while alive. After your passing, your designated successor trustee will distribute the assets to your beneficiaries according to the rules you have established. Unlike a will, a living trust avoids probate, saving time and money.

Power of Attorney

A power of attorney is a legal document that grants an individual (referred to as an agent or attorney-in-fact) the authority to make financial or legal decisions on your behalf. This can be helpful if you become incapacitated or unable to manage your affairs. The power of attorney can be tailored to provide broad or limited powers, depending on your preferences.

Medical Directives

Medical directives, also known as advance healthcare directives or living wills, allow you to dictate your preferences for medical treatment in case you become incapacitated and unable to communicate your wishes. These documents can include instructions regarding life-sustaining treatment, organ donation, and the appointment of a healthcare proxy to make medical decisions on your behalf.
